Johnston City, IL (September 14, 2025) – Emergency crews responded to a serious side-by-side rollover crash Saturday along Highway 37 N in Williamson County that left multiple individuals injured. The incident prompted a coordinated response from Johnston City Police, Williamson County Sheriff’s Office, and two units from United EMS.
Authorities confirmed that a side-by-side utility vehicle overturned under circumstances still under investigation. Several people sustained injuries during the rollover, and emergency responders worked urgently at the scene to assess and stabilize the victims.
While the specific number of injured parties has not yet been released, reports confirm that more than one person required medical attention. The identities and current conditions of those involved have not been made public, and no further updates regarding the cause of the rollover have been provided as of this time.
Law enforcement continues to investigate the crash.

Off-Road Vehicle Crashes in Illinois
Accidents involving side-by-side utility vehicles can lead to severe injuries, especially when they involve rollovers on high-speed or mixed-use roadways like Highway 37 N. In Illinois, such vehicles are commonly used for both recreation and utility purposes but pose significant safety risks when operated near or on public roads without adequate protections in place.
Rollovers, in particular, are among the most dangerous types of crashes involving off-road vehicles. With a higher center of gravity and less structural protection than passenger cars, side-by-sides can easily tip or flip—especially when encountering uneven pavement or sudden maneuvers at speed.
In cases like this weekend’s crash in Johnston City, multiple injuries highlight how quickly these incidents can escalate. Without full rollover protection systems or proper restraints, occupants are vulnerable to being ejected or pinned during a crash.
As use of these vehicles continues to grow across rural and semi-urban areas of Illinois, the need for public awareness and operator education becomes even more critical. Proper training, adherence to usage laws, and safe operation can help prevent tragic outcomes.
